Output ecc618b6ae84a8ecf9dd475ee678cc40e548bc401432e5459d228025cf80fa02:1

value
12542636
script pubkey
OP_0 OP_PUSHBYTES_32 6ba7ff04efbaa163ff32626f1591bcc0b3d0960e566d4447ad619d4d39bd0636
address
bc1qdwnl7p80h2sk8lejvfh3tyduczeap9sw2ek5g3advxw56wdaqcmqghe9dd
transaction
ecc618b6ae84a8ecf9dd475ee678cc40e548bc401432e5459d228025cf80fa02
spent
true